FY60 SKU is a 2010 Kawasaki Ex 250 K9F in Green with a 249c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 81.8%.
Across all 2010 Kawasaki Ex 250 K9F models, the average MOT pass rate is 82.1% with a typical mileage of 7,696 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Kawasaki Ex 250 K9F fails its MOT is roller brake test indicates a binding brake, accounting for 40 recorded failures. If you're considering buying FY60 SKU,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Kawasaki Ex 250 K9F typically stays on UK roads for around 18 years. At 16 years old, this Kawasaki Ex 250 K9F is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
